Output d622304889d80431f2a26f73ca7cd0bdb0bcf901c4dffcdca1ec7b0a20f6ba31:0

value
418362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b1b42200ddb7e32a1d673cc8dcc2a3cd02cb98 OP_EQUAL
address
3QpRm9DZrsaik5nsuVjFEkAwsPkea7Yokv
transaction
d622304889d80431f2a26f73ca7cd0bdb0bcf901c4dffcdca1ec7b0a20f6ba31
spent
true